Description

Football in the dingy suburban streets. Avoid cars and open manholes.

Street Football was produced by Bally Sente in 1985.

Bally Sente released 23 machines in our database under this trade name, starting in 1984. Bally Sente was based in United States.

Other machines made by Bally Sente during the time period Street Football was produced include: Chicken Shift, Goalie Ghost, Hat Trick, Sente Diagnostic Cartridge, Snacks 'n Jaxson, Gimme A Break, Mini Golf, Mini Golf Deluxe, Team Hat Trick, and Toggle

There are 14,754 members of the Video Arcade Preservation Society / Vintage Arcade Preservation Society, 9,474 whom participate in our arcade census project of games owned, wanted, or for sale. Census data currently includes 164,463 machines (6,895 unique titles).

Uncommon - There are 9 known instances of this machine owned by Street Football collectors who are active members. Of these, 2 of them are original dedicated machines. 3 of them are conversions in which game circuit boards (and possibly cabinet graphics) have been placed in (and on) another game cabinet. 4 of them are only circuit boards which a collector could put into a generic case if desired.

For Sale - There is one active VAPS member with a Street Football machine for sale.

Wanted - No active members have added this machine to their wish list.

This game ranks a 1 on a scale out of 100 (100 = most often seen, 1=least common) in popularity based on census ownership records.
